Join Robert and Hollie Holden for The School of Love – starting February 2027 – on the theme of living a love-centered life.

The School of Love is a nine-month journey into the psychology and spirituality of love, working with love as our greatest teacher, deepest nature, and wisest guide. At the School of Love, we focus on love as “the evolutionary force” that heals the heart, inspires creativity, awakens purpose, and helps us flourish and grow.

The School of Love is limited to 20 people, and places are available via application (see below for Applying for Your Place). You are encouraged to work with a specific focus or project on this program.

In this class, we deepen our relationship with love using the wisdom of the Enneagram. The main focus is on the Passion of each Type and the Virtue for each Type. The word “passion” refers to the suffering – or block to love – in the heart center. The Virtue refers to an essential quality of your True Self that helps you to live a more love-centered life. About Robert & Hollie

Robert Holden’s innovative work on psychology and spirituality has been featured on Oprah, Good Morning America, a PBS special Shift Happens!, and in two major BBC-TV documentaries. Robert is a New York Times Best Selling author of 15 books including three books on love: Loveability, Life Loves You, co-written with Louise Hay, and a book of poetry Finding Love Everywhere. Robert co-hosts with Hollie an annual Everyday Miracles group inspired by A Course in Miracles. He has taught his program Love and the Enneagram worldwide since 2012. He writes a weekly newsletter Shift Happens! www.robertholden.com

Hollie Holden is an artist, writer and ordained interfaith minister. She studies and teaches A Course in Miracles, the Enneagram, family constellations and Internal Family Systems. Hollie co-hosts Everyday Miracles, a yearly study group on A Course in Miracles. She co-teaches with Robert on programs such as Love and the Enneagram. Her other programs include Turning Towards Love, with her sister Lizzie Winn. She lives in London with her husband, Robert, and two teenage children.
